The Human Camera
Originally released in 1999. The Human Camera is a drama film. directed by Jaak Kilmi. At just 20 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Synopsis
Rainer and Anna's life together is falling apart. The desperate young man begins to record their life together with a small video camera, which turns into a morbid tool for the young man's self-exploration.
